- CONSOLE APPLICATION: A command line program that does not require a graphical user interface to run.
- C (pronounced like the letter C) is a general-purpose computer programming language developed between 1969 and 1973 by Dennis Ritchie at the Bell Telephone Laboratories. C was designed for implementing system software. It is one of the most widely used programming languages of all time. C greatly influenced many other popular programming languages, example C++, which began as an extension to C.

- STATIC WEBPAGE DEVELOPMENT: A static website is one that has web pages stored on the server in the format that is sent to a client web browser. It is primarily coded in Hypertext Markup Language, HTML. Simple forms or marketing examples of websites, such as classic website, a five-page website or a brochure website are often static websites, because they present pre-defined, static information to the user.
